🎧 This is a guided somatic reparenting meditation from the Inner Edge Podcast.
Dr. Somer Nicole is a somatic and physical therapist and nervous system educator who helps people heal chronic stress, trauma, and emotional dysregulation through the body. She is the creator of Somatic Reparenting, a method built to take you through the developmental stages of trauma using breath, body awareness, and inner child dialogue.

Find a comfortable position, either seated with your feet on the ground, or you can be in a cross-legged position is totally fine. And closing your eyes, hands in your lap, and take a deep breath in. Fill up your belly, fill up your ribs and chest. Exhale, make a sound. Do again. Belly, ribs, chest. Fill up. Side out. And one more like that. Breathing in. Hold it at the top. Zip in through a straw. Hold it. Exhale, side out. And then just follow my count. Inhale through your nose for four, three, two, one. Hold it at the top. Four, three, two, one. Exhale your air. Four, three, two, one. Hold it at the bottom. Four, three, two, one. Inhale, four, three, two, one. Hold it. Four. Three, two, one. Exhale. Four. Three. Two. One. Hold it at the bottom. Four. Three. Two. One. Last one. Inhale for four. Three. Two. One. Hold it at the top. Four. Three. Two. One. Exhale your air. Four. Three. Two. One. Hold it at the bottom. Four. Three. Two. One. Take a deep breath in. Sigh it out. And as if you could begin to inhale all of your mental energy, all of your energy, all of your spirit in through the crown of your head to the level of your heart. As you exhale, send this energy down to your root. Take a couple breaths like that, where you're inhaling into the crown, to the heart, and as you exhale, send this energy down towards the base of your spine. And allow your consciousness to be at the base of your spine, and then see or feel a grounding cord from the base of your spine, sending it down into the core of the earth, past all the surface, the rocks and layers into the crystalline core, and just for a moment, connecting to the essence of Mother Earth. Connecting to an essence of anchoring, of safety, of support. Might even feel your sitting bones or your feet get a little heavier. And then inhale this energy back up, up your grounding cord. You can even imagine it coming up your feet and up your legs into the low belly. And just take a couple breaths like that, drawing it up from the core of the earth all the way up your grounding cord and your legs into your belly. Let it consolidate there for a moment. And then continue to breathe the energy up your central channel, breathe it up along the front of your spinal column to the top middle of your head. And then just visualizing a golden sphere of light opening just above your head, opening up the crown chakra. Tuning in now to the highest point in the universe you can perceive. And this is into the realm of your spiritual team. So just for a moment, calling on any beings that you see as support for you. This could be guides or angels, could be loved ones or ancestors, asking for their clarity and their guidance. Take a deep breath. And just see them, feel them surrounding you on all sides. And as you feel ready, beginning to breathe that divine energy down, breathe it down now, back to the top middle of the head, back to the crown. And then continue to breathe it down the center of the brain, the center of the throat, and the center of the heart. And once you get to the heart, take a big breath, expand your heart chakra in all directions. Taking a moment to connect to the part of yourself that knows exactly how to hold you with unconditional love, with compassion, and with non-judgment. So what I would like you to tune into is that pattern of not feeling good enough or feeling unworthy that might be most prominent for you, or it might be feeling confused in connection, like I don't know what I'm doing. Or maybe it's this really self-critical, judgmental part of yourself, that really harsh inner critic. Whatever that thing is that shows up for you, I want you to just call upon that pattern. And so if you had something recent that triggered, let's say the feeling of not feeling good enough, or triggered confusion, or triggered self-criticism, you can call upon that recent scenario, but once you can feel it in the body, just let the story go. Just take a couple breaths and feel into that. Okay, with this thing that happens for me, this pattern that happens for me, what emotions do I feel? See if you can get a couple emotional adjectives that describe what it is you feel with this pattern that shows up for you sometimes. And just continue to breathe and feel into it. Always getting better at breathing and feeling at the same time. And then once you have the emotion or emotions that you're working with, as if you could swan dive into those emotions with your breath, with your focus, with your intention, begin to breathe and feel and amplify them for about 30 seconds. Ready? Good. And then again, just a sense of curiosity. You're just gonna ask the body, body, where do I hold this? Where do I hold this emotion or these emotions in my body? And just see what comes to the forefront of your awareness. Okay, and then hone in on the primary location that feels most prominent for you. Even if you get a couple locations, hone in on the primary one that's most relevant to this intention you're working with. Put your awareness there. Get as many details as you can about that location. Is it more towards the front or back of the body? Is it more right or left or central? Does it feel superficial or deep? Might even have the size or shape or color of what you see or feel there that represents what is being held there. Putting all your awareness on that physical location. To the best of your ability, begin to, as you focus on that physical location, breathe and feel into the emotions that you're working with. I'm gonna give you about 30 seconds here. Breathe and feel the best of your ability the emotions you're working with while focused on the physical location of where it's held. Ready? Go. When is the earliest I can recall feeling this way? And if you get more than one age, please go to the earliest one. Good. And just see how your inner child comes in. Get as many details as you can about what they look like, what they're wearing, if they're inside or outside, if they're alone or anyone else is around. Take your current adult self right there next to this version of your inner child. Just get down at their level. And in the most authentic way that you can, just let them know that you're there and that you'd love to connect with them. Ask them if that's okay. And then see if you can get eye contact with them. If they're at all hesitant to connect with you, just let them know that that's okay. That we're gonna take this at their pace. If you're able to get eye contact with them, just say, I'd love to know how you're feeling right now. How are you feeling? Take a breath, receive them. And then mirror back exactly what you just heard them say. I hear you, you're feeling this. And then you'll ask, what do you need right now? And then once they tell you what they need, just mirror back exactly what they just told you that they need. And then I'll give you a couple of minutes for this. But I want you to just take a few minutes and imagine meeting this need. Just let time slow down, let everything else fall away, and just be so present with this part of your inner child. So if they want to be held, you can even wrap your own hands around your arms. Whatever the need is, if they want to play, imagine playing with them. Whatever the need is, just imagine with all of your presence meeting this need. And just being so present with them and breathing with them. And take a deep breath, just really receiving them. And just feel into your current energy body. Your throat, your heart, your solar plexus, your sacral chakra, all of your energy centers, and just ask yourself, where do I feel strong to hold my inner child that sometimes feels this way? And you can even place your hands on that area. And just in your own way, letting your inner child know, this is where I feel really strong to hold you. This is where I will always come back to you. Even when I get busy adulting, I will always find my way back to you. And thank you so much for connecting with me, being willing to talk with me. And anything else you'd like to say to close that part of the conversation, letting them know that you'll be back to check in on them. Take a deep breath. Just say, I now call all parts of my spirit, power, and energy back into my physical body. And breathe in through your crown, through your navel point. Exhale this energy down to your root and to your feet. And then again from the core of your being, I now call all parts of my spirit, power, and energy back into my physical body. And breathe in to your crown, into your navel point. Exhale this energy down your legs and down the bottoms of your feet. Send it out like roots, as deep as you can get it into the core of the earth. Just take an extra inhale and exhale here just to descend the energy all the way down. And then one more time, like you mean it. I now call all parts of my spirit, power, and energy back into my physical body. And breathe in. Exhale this energy down, send it out your feet like roots, as deep and as wide and as far reaching as you can see or feel those roots go into the core of the earth. And just connecting you back in to present moment awareness, to your physical body, to a sense of groundedness, and just connecting to what you feel now. Whether it's more equilibrium or homeostasis or joy or more clarity, whatever it is, I want you to take 30 seconds. 30 seconds is all it takes for the nervous system to receive an imprint of regulation. So I want you to, for 30 seconds, savor and expand and imprint this feeling into your body. Do it by taking some deep breaths here for the next 30 seconds. Ready, go. Letting this feeling expand through your breath and your physical body and in your auric field. Understanding you have this power to make your energy bigger, to take up a little more space. One, two, three. Open your eyes, just let them blink open. Don't look at the screen if you're on one. Just take your neck, look to the left, rotate to the right a couple times, back and forth. And then just any movements your body intuitively wants to do, feel free to stretch. Make noises, grab some water, and coming back as you're ready.
